What is XPS? – Surface-Sensitive Analysis
XPS is a highly surface-sensitive technique that analyzes the top 1–10 nanometers of a material. It provides detailed information about:
Surface elemental composition
Chemical bonding states
Oxidation states
Surface contamination
Thin film chemistry
XPS is ideal when surface reactions, coatings, corrosion layers, or functionalization determine material performance. It is widely used in nanotechnology, battery research, catalysts, semiconductors, and biomedical coatings.
What is SEM-EDAX? – Microstructural & Bulk Elemental Analysis
SEM provides high-resolution images of surface morphology, while EDAX identifies elemental composition from a relatively deeper region compared to XPS (micron-scale depth). SEM-EDAX is useful for:
Microstructural analysis
Grain boundary evaluation
Particle size and morphology
Alloy composition verification
Defect and fracture analysis
Elemental mapping and line scan analysis
This combination is commonly applied in metallurgy, polymers, composites, pharmaceuticals, and failure analysis studies.
Surface vs Bulk: Key Differences
XPS: Ultra-surface chemical state analysis (nanometer depth)
SEM-EDAX: Microstructural imaging and elemental analysis (micron depth)
XPS: Excellent for oxidation state and bonding information
SEM-EDAX: Excellent for morphology and compositional distribution
Often, both techniques complement each other for comprehensive material characterization.
